Friday saw a continued strong performance as the Dow hit 47,000 for the first time ever and both the Dow and the S&P closed at record highs. The Nasdaq notched a slight pullback after shares in Tesla ( TSLA ) fell through Friday's trading session. Markets are still pricing in two more rate cuts this year, but the possibility of just one more rate cut isn't necessarily bad news, according to Fundstrat head of research Tom Lee.
